Jennifer Lawrence is getting a $10 million raise for next Hunger Games movie!

Jennifer Lawrence is getting a major pay raise for the next installment in the Hunger Games Trilogy! The actress is in the final stages of negotiating a deal to return as Katniss Everdeen in Catching Fire. According to sources, Jennifer will earn nearly $10 million more than she did in the first film.
According to The Hollywood Reporter, the first film earned almost $700 million worldwide. Lawrence was paid only $500,000 to star in that film. In her new deal, she will not only get the raise in pay, but bonuses depending on how well the movie does in the box office.
She has a four movie deal with studio Lionsgate for the movie adaptation of Suzanne Collins best-selling trilogy but producers decided to renegotiate her contract after the film became an international sensation.
Lawrence’s co-stars Josh Hutcherson and Liam Hemsworth also are said to have renegotiated their contracts.
Director Francis Lawrence is replacing Gary Ross for the sequel. Lionsgate plans to release the film on November 22, 2013.
